Output 063580066d3c51b2b8fe8bb1c4e4952aa7ec0574637ece50adc4dce435002f16:0

value
54900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3fc52ae00950a7725ab9e25798e569da33178d26 OP_EQUALVERIFY OP_CHECKSIG
address
16pBmXHECDimESQraiuMZMhcjhofRJ6c2A
transaction
063580066d3c51b2b8fe8bb1c4e4952aa7ec0574637ece50adc4dce435002f16
spent
true